Output 5c8b0782905d1231048353338e6cc1d2e26026e97896a61a3bb660b2da1065ac:54

value
42670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9562591b9ab67e09034304fd0ba22bb611ecde89 OP_EQUAL
address
3FJtRUFhoXnJg75HwqMQiQsyN42EkrSwJQ
transaction
5c8b0782905d1231048353338e6cc1d2e26026e97896a61a3bb660b2da1065ac
spent
true